Seny Dieng Transfer from Middlesbrough to Sheffield Wednesday
Sheffield Wednesday are considering Middlesbrough's 31-year-old Senegal international Seny Dieng for an emergency loan deal as a potential replacement for the injured Murphy Cooper. Dieng has been capped 9 times for his country and is no longer a preferred choice at the Riverside, where he is now the third-choice goalkeeper and has not made a league appearance all season. According to reports, a transfer for the goalkeeper to Feyenoord on deadline day earlier this month did not proceed at the final stage. The player has previously attracted interest from other teams, with reports in 2021 linking West Ham to him while he was at QPR. Logan Stretch will play in Sheffield Wednesday's next match unless the club can arrange a deal for Dieng quickly, as they need to sign another goalkeeper. The goalkeeper, who joined Middlesbrough in July 2023, is under contract until June 2027 and has also been linked with Hull City; his current Transfermarkt valuation is €1.20m.
